本文主要分享了芮城H5小程序高级研发技巧,分别从微信小程序框架、UI设计、前后端交互、性能优化、安全防范等多个方面进行深入探讨,旨在帮助开发者更快速、更高效地创建出稳定、安全、流畅的H5小程序。
1. 微信小程序框架
微信小程序框架是H5小程序的基石,开发者需要熟悉小程序框架的结构和运行机制,才能编写出高质量的代码。本篇文章将深入探讨小程序框架的页面生命周期、组件和API的使用方法、小程序架构和性能优化等方面。
2. UI设计
良好的UI设计能够提高小程序的用户体验和品牌形象,开发者应该在UI设计方面下功夫。本篇文章将分享一些小程序的UI设计规范和技巧,包括颜色搭配、字体选择、布局设计等方面的经验,帮助开发者创造出美观、简洁、易用的小程序UI界面。
3. 前后端交互
前后端交互是小程序开发的重要部分,涉及到数据传输、处理、存储等多个方面。本篇文章将介绍小程序开发中常用的数据交互方式,包括HTTP请求、WebSocket、数据库操作等方面的技术,并分享一些优化技巧,提高前后端交互的效率和稳定性。
4. 性能优化
性能优化是小程序开发中必不可少的一部分,它关乎小程序的速度、流畅度和用户体验。本篇文章将介绍一些常见的性能问题和解决方案,包括启动速度、动画流畅度、渲染速度等方面的优化技巧,帮助开发者创建优秀的小程序。
5. 安全防范
安全问题是小程序开发中需要重视的一点,它关乎用户的隐私和财产安全。本篇文章将介绍一些小程序开发中的安全问题和解决方案,包括XSS攻击、CSRF攻击、SQL注入等方面的安全防范技巧,帮助开发者创建更加安全的小程序。
总之,芮城H5小程序的高级研发技巧包括了微信小程序框架、UI设计、前后端交互、性能优化、安全防范等多个方面,它们相互关联、相互支持,只有在这些方面都取得突破,才能创建出稳定、安全、流畅的H5小程序。希望本篇文章能够给广大开发者带来一些启示和帮助。
本文将通过深度剖析,分享H5小程序开发的高级研发技巧,帮助读者了解芮城H5小程序的开发流程,并教授一些实用的技巧和经验,提高开发效率和质量。本文主要分为5个大段落,分别介绍了H5小程序的开发框架、性能优化、前端模块化、调试技巧和优秀案例分析,希望对H5小程序的开发者有所帮助。
1. H5小程序的开发框架
H5小程序是一种轻量级的、基于HTML5的应用模式,它不需要下载和安装,用户可以直接在线使用,非常方便快捷。开发H5小程序需要一个稳定的开发框架,目前市面上较为流行的有Uni-app、Taro、WePY等,其中Uni-app具有跨平台开发和生命周期管理等优势,因此我们在开发H5小程序时,可以选择Uni-app作为我们的开发框架。
2. H5小程序的性能优化
在H5小程序的开发过程中,我们需要注意优化页面性能,提高用户体验和页面响应速度。首先,我们可以通过合理的页面布局、减少不必要的标签和样式,来减小页面的体积,优化页面加载速度。其次,我们可以采用懒加载的方式,延迟加载不必要的资源,提高页面的响应速度。最后,我们可以合理利用浏览器缓存和本地存储等技术,减少不必要的网络请求,提高页面的加载速度和性能。
3. H5小程序的前端模块化
在H5小程序的开发过程中,为了提高代码的可读性和可维护性,我们可以采用前端模块化的开发方式。通过模块化的方式,我们可以将代码组织成独立的模块,实现代码的复用和封装,同时也可以减少代码的冗余,提高代码的质量。常用的前端模块化方案有CommonJS、AMD、ES6等,我们可以选择适合自己的方案进行开发。
4. H5小程序的调试技巧
在H5小程序的开发过程中,调试是一个非常重要的环节。为了提高开发效率和质量,我们可以采用一些调试技巧。首先,我们可以使用Chrome DevTools等浏览器工具,实时查看页面元素和代码的执行情况,方便调试。其次,我们可以使用console.log等控制台工具,输出调试信息,方便查看和分析问题。最后,我们可以采用断点调试的方式,逐步排查问题,提高调试效率。
5. H5小程序的优秀案例分析
最后,我们可以通过分析一些优秀的H5小程序案例,来学习和借鉴优秀的开发技巧和经验,提高自己的开发能力。例如,较为成功的案例有京东热卖榜、微信读书等,这些案例在页面布局、模块化开发、性能优化等方面都具有一定的优势和经验值得我们借鉴。
以上是本文对H5小程序开发的高级研发技巧的分享,我们可以通过选择合适的开发框架、注意性能优化、采用前端模块化开发、熟练掌握调试技巧和学习优秀的案例进行参考和借鉴,提高H5小程序的开发效率和质量,进一步推动H5小程序的发展。